Methods for a Smooth Migration

Allow's study a step-by-step strategy that LocalTech, a New York not-for-profit, made use of to manage a basically smooth change in under two weeks.

Analysis and Planning

Begin by cataloging every piece of software program, server, and mail box that touches your digital landscape. This plan discloses reliances-- like a custom coverage device that sends out automated emails-- and flags prospective missteps.

    Map existing email systems, data shares, and databases Recognize conformity needs for industries like finance or health care Set clear objectives: minimized assistance tickets, faster cooperation, or boosted protection Specify success metrics: customer complete satisfaction, migration time, and spending plan adherence

Pilot Testing and Phased Rollout

As opposed to flipping a gigantic switch, choose a little team-- perhaps your advertising department-- to pilot the new setting. They'll uncover real-world traits: possibly macros break in Excel files conserved to OneDrive or a firewall program guideline blocks SharePoint sync. You deal with those before the complete rollout.

Post-Migration Best Practices

Congratulations, you've turned the button. However the trip isn't over-- optimization and recurring assistance make all the distinction between an one-time job and a transformational change.

Enhance Your Setup

Testimonial arrangements after users resolve in. Are some teams still emailing accessories rather than sharing web links? Host quick workshops to highlight functions like real-time co-authoring in Word or making use of Planner within Teams to track jobs. Fine-tune SharePoint website frameworks so departments can discover papers quicker.

Display and Support

Set up dashboards to track usage: Are people logging into Teams daily? Is OneDrive storage canceling throughout users? If you see a division lagging, offer targeted coaching. Preserving energy ensures your investment in Microsoft 365 remains to pay rewards.
